Output 389239d4cc83b3b208ef780ea21771c9aee555216e22c5fb0bb80b3a6a351e31:0

value
60729880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ce2469cfa4d7c4bdd933cfb9e9794e63c1e0c3d0 OP_EQUAL
address
MSh93zLcXG1eWo8U4A5utixEoJ2JmefKVk
transaction
389239d4cc83b3b208ef780ea21771c9aee555216e22c5fb0bb80b3a6a351e31
spent
true